Sea Bream Ceviche with Tiger's Milk


Sea Bream Ceviche with Tiger's Milk

Method. Chop the fish into small chunks, add to a bowl, and sprinkle with sea salt. We used sea bream from @celticfishgame because it's in-season, sustainable, and firm-fleshed! You can use most firm-fleshed fish as long as it's FRESH. Squeeze the juice from 8 limes (yes.EIGHT) over the fish. Add chopped onion and chilli, and set aside.

Sea Bream Ceviche Recipe Great British Chefs

Prepare the sea bream - filleting. Fillet it, remove the skin and cut it in relatively thin slices. In a bowl, pour some of the lime juice mix and then make a layer from the fish, about a third from all of them. Repeat the same process twice more and finish with the lime juice-peppers mix. Cover with membrane and put it on the fridge for 1 hour.

Sea Bream Ceviche; Prep the fish and refrigerate. Place onion in small bowl, cover with cold water. Let sit five minutes drain, rinse and dry. Combine onion, chile, salt, pepper and two tablespoons of lime juice. Add fish to the bowl and toss to combine. Stir lime juice and olive oil. Pour over fish and toss mixture together.
